Transaction 0480ef2153d47d7cf6a606248f26a10250fe3f3d7f10b78c1955f461e130e68e

112 Input
2 Outputs
  • 0480ef2153d47d7cf6a606248f26a10250fe3f3d7f10b78c1955f461e130e68e:0
  • value  8859850050
    address  15byM2z3wkCMgSu13ii2MK5UXhd3fPncXx
  • 0480ef2153d47d7cf6a606248f26a10250fe3f3d7f10b78c1955f461e130e68e:1
  • value  1000024
    address  1NJdVcgNN3uWPTqZbvxqB8GRzya4zMEpUV